[Audio] Employment Law Now: Volume III Episode 46 (Part 2 of 2) - It's Complicated? The New EEO-1, Component 2 Filing Requirement
In today's Part 2 of 2 of my back-from-summer-hiatus series, I am joined by L&E attorney Sarah Kelly to discuss the critical, new EEO-1, Component 2 information that many employers MUST provide by September 30, 2019....
